Have you ever felt as a new network marketer or online entrepreneur that you had to “fake it till you make it”? This is so relevant to the industry of online business. When we start a business, often without any expertise or experience, we have to jump in with both feet, begin marketing our business, brand ourselves, communicate with prospects and mentor new partners while we’re still getting quite closely mentored ourselves. And you then get told you need to be a leader to succeed! That leadership is expressed in the way that we brand and present ourselves, how we convey what we've got to provide, and the way that we demonstrate our strengths. Though we must embrace the leadership that is necessary to tackle this fairly challenging process, it may be hard to know what to exhibit, and how to share what we have. It can even create some internal conflict when it comes to our integrity and the feeling that we must fake some of the abilities or knowledge that we lack but feel are required to be successful. What if as opposed to ‘faking it till we make it' we could start ‘flaunting it till we make it’? Flaunting what? Let’s see how this could work… We have to concentrate on what we have. It is the absolute best, and in fact the only place to begin as a mentor, a teacher and a leader. When we concentrate on what we do have, especially when we begin in anything that we don’t have expertise or experience in, then we are able to really recognise the personal attributes that we have that can really be much more valuable than knowledge itself or specialised abilities. For example, when you don’t know something, but you see that you are resourceful, and you feel strongly empowered by your resourcefulness or the other materials and tools that are available to you, then the knowledge is really there for you to convey, when you finally go and get it. Have you ever felt empowered by gaining access to resources? I certainly have in my business community, in our network marketing industry, and via the internet in general. I don’t have to know everything today because I’ll go get what I need as a need it. And again, I'm confident in my resourcefulness, initiative, and leadership. Once you decide to be a leader, because it has a valuable part in achieving your ambitions, then the more that you need to learn about it and develop your skills. But the essential thing here is that you should not wait until you have been in this industry 2, 5, 10 or 20 years before taking action as a leader! And you don’t even need to fake a thing! What you'll do is in fact flaunt the individual characteristics which you develop which are in line with being a leader, and flaunt every new knowledge or skill you acquire, as you learn it! And this doesn’t only apply to leadership, it works for everything else. Some people have amazing positive energy, some people actually do have profound expertise on a particular subject, some people are great teachers, some people are very technically capable, some people are inspiring story-tellers, some people are skillful communicators, some people are great entertainers, some people are strong marketers. And what all these people do is harness their strengths, flaunt their best attributes, and increase their overall perceived value out there by exhibiting their most precious assets. If you have heard of the concept of abundant vs a scarcity mindset, you will know what I mean. It’s about focusing on what we have and what we can offer instead of what we don’t have or can’t do. It really works for leadership as a whole, for attraction marketing and personal branding, and for running your business with integrity. If you happen to assess what other successful people are doing, you will see that they truly concentrate on showing their best personal assets, and you won’t see much of what they can’t achieve. That makes sense right? But the main thing I wanted to stress here is that, obviously nobody flaunts what they don’t have or cannot do, but many people actually don’t flaunt what they DO have. And everybody has something to flaunt, even as a newbie in anything, even when it’s just flaunting knowledge, leadership, courage, passion, inspiration or other personal strengths or attributes. As we brand ourselves, we must flaunt it till we make it. Flaunt our greatest self, our growing self. And in the process of making it, what we are able to flaunt will grow, and become more defined as we build our own assets and areas of influence and expertise. We can still build a strong personal brand and attract people to us by remaining in our integrity, and not making a false pretense that we’re some guru that we’re not. We do that by just sharing our best assets and increasing the perceived value of our leadership, and by sharing our growth and adding on the list of things that we can flaunt as we grow as an individual, as an entrepreneur, as a marketer, and as a networker.
